What Is The Average Electricity Bill in the USA? 

First up, let’s look at the statistical data. Using data from the U.S. Energy Information Administration (EIA), it was estimated that the average electric bill in the United States was $141.41 in March 2024. 

This figure is based on two things. Firstly, the typical monthly energy usage in the U.S. (899 kWh). Secondly, the average electricity rate in December (15.73 cents per kWh). 

Although this is the figure, your average electricity bill in the USA depends on several factors, such as household size, different states, and energy consumption habits in the USA.

3. State 

In the USA, there are obviously different states, each experiencing different climatic and seasonal changes. 

Alabama, for instance, is a warmer state. In summer, more households will use air conditioners to keep themselves cool in that hot weather. On the other hand, Alaska is a colder state. In winter, there will be greater usage of heaters to keep themselves warm in the cold weather.

Thus, some states have higher electricity bills in some months, while others have higher electricity bills in other months.

Do Solar Panels Really Reduce Electricity Bills?

It is an undoubted fact that if you have solar panels in your home, your average monthly electric bill with solar panels is greatly reduced compared to a house without solar panels. 

Solar panels, after all, rely on the Sun to produce clean energy. It significantly reduces your dependence on the grid and, therefore, the utility company. Your average monthly electric bill with solar panels will be significantly less. 

However, another factor to keep in mind is that since solar panels rely on the Sun, you will be relying on the grid for electricity at night and on cloudy days when there is no Sun. Thus, you will be paying some monthly electricity bill.

How Long Does It Take Solar Panels to Pay for Themselves?

Now, the next important question: how long will it take for solar panels to pay for themselves? This period is known as the payback period, and it is generally from 7 to 10 years. 

Of course, there are other factors affecting it as well. For instance, the system's cost, the amount of sunlight your location receives, and local electricity rates - all these factors will contribute to the payback period. 

After breaking even, though, your electricity bills will become virtually zero, except for the fixed fees, which you cannot escape. 

Factors That Influence Solar Power

Lastly, we will be looking at the several factors that influence your solar power's efficiency. 

1. Location

Where you live plays a significant role in how efficiently your solar power can generate electricity. If you live in sunnier areas, there will be more sunlight available for your system and thus more power for your house. 

On the other hand, if you live in areas where there is not enough sunlight, your solar system will have less sunlight to harness, thereby proving less efficient. 

2. System Size

While the same type of solar panels each produce the same amount of power, there is a huge difference between the power produced by one solar panel and that of more than one. 

After all, if you have more solar panels, they will each harness equal amounts of sunlight, thereby increasing the power provided to your house. 

3. Roof Orientation and Angle

When you have purchased your solar panels, you cannot just lay them down on the ground or roof as you wish. You need to ensure that they are placed at a proper angle so that the maximum sunlight falls on them. 

If they are placed in such a way so as to receive less sunlight when there is ample available from the Sun, your house will have less electricity. 

4. Shading

Suppose you have placed the solar panel somewhere where there are a lot of trees surrounding it. Or, you have created a shade over it to protect it from unwelcoming weather. 

In both these conditions, you will observe a reduction in the efficiency of your solar panels. After all, if they are not receiving maximum sunlight, how can they work at their full potential? 

5. Weather Conditions

If there is sunny weather, solar panels will have enough sunlight to harness. But what about cloudy weather when the Sun retreats behind the clouds?  

Of course, in such a situation, your solar panels will have less sunlight to work.
